What is the Ceramic Coating Curing Process?

The curing process for ceramic coating involves the chemical hardening of the coating material. This transformation from a liquid to a solid, durable layer happens through a combination of factors, primarily time and environmental conditions. During curing, the ceramic coating undergoes a process of cross-linking, forming a strong and resilient protective layer on your vehicle's surface. The speed and success of this curing process directly impact the longevity and effectiveness of the ceramic coating.

How Long Does it Typically Take for Ceramic Coating to Cure?

This isn't a straightforward answer, as curing times vary depending on several factors:

  • Type of Ceramic Coating: Different brands and types of ceramic coatings have different curing times. Some might be fully cured within a few hours, while others could require several days or even weeks for complete curing. Always refer to the manufacturer's instructions for specific details.
  • Environmental Conditions: Temperature and humidity play a significant role. Higher temperatures generally accelerate the curing process, while lower temperatures can slow it down considerably. High humidity can also affect the curing, potentially leading to slower hardening or even issues with the final finish.
  • Number of Coating Layers: Applying multiple layers of ceramic coating will naturally extend the overall curing time, as each layer needs to cure before the next is applied.
  • Proper Application: Correct application techniques are paramount. Uneven application or improper preparation of the surface can prolong the curing time or lead to uneven curing, resulting in a less effective and potentially less durable coating.

How Can I Tell if My Ceramic Coating is Fully Cured?

While waiting for the full curing period as recommended by the manufacturer is crucial, you can check for several indicators:

  • Manufacturer's Instructions: The most reliable way to know is to follow the manufacturer's specific guidelines. They will outline the recommended curing time and may even provide testing methods.
  • Hardness: Gently press on the coating. A fully cured coating will feel exceptionally hard and resistant to scratching. A soft or gummy feeling indicates incomplete curing.
  • Water Beading: Once fully cured, the coating should exhibit excellent water beading. If the water beads poorly or sheets off, the coating may not be fully cured.
  • Gloss & Sheen: A fully cured coating will possess a deep, glossy shine. A dull or lackluster finish might suggest incomplete curing.

What Happens if My Ceramic Coating Doesn't Cure Properly?

Incomplete curing can have several negative consequences:

  • Reduced Durability: The coating may be more susceptible to scratches, etching, and other forms of damage.
  • Poor Water Repellency: The hydrophobic properties of the coating will be diminished, leading to less effective water beading and potentially water spotting.
  • Uneven Finish: Inconsistent curing can result in an uneven appearance with patches of different hardness or gloss.

How to Speed Up (or Slow Down) the Curing Process?

While you shouldn't force the curing process, you can influence it to some extent:

  • Temperature Control: Warmer temperatures generally accelerate curing (within the manufacturer's recommendations), while cooler temperatures slow it down. Avoid direct sunlight during the initial curing period to prevent uneven curing.
  • Humidity Control: Lower humidity is generally preferred. High humidity can prolong the curing time or even affect the final finish.
  • Ventilation: Good air circulation can help to facilitate the curing process.

What Should I Avoid Doing While My Ceramic Coating is Curing?

  • Washing or Detailing: Avoid washing or detailing your car until the coating is fully cured. This can damage the still-hardening coating.
  • Exposure to Extreme Conditions: Shield your vehicle from extreme weather conditions (intense heat, freezing temperatures) during the initial curing period.
